Concept of Artificial Intelligence in Justice

Oleksandra Karmaza, Sergii Koroied, Vitalii Makhinchuk, Valentyna Strilko, Solomiia Iosypenko · Law, State and Telecommunications Review · 2023

[Purpose] The aim of the article is to cover the main definitions of the concept of artificial intelligence, its origins, characteristics, grounds for application, as well as direct interaction and influence on the implementation of the main tasks of justice through the use and development of artificial intelligence in the judicial procedure. [Methodology/Approach/Design] To solve the tasks set, the study employed the appropriate methods and materials of scientific research, namely dialectical, historical, statistical, sociological, and other methods of cognition of processes and phenomena, including specialised methods of grammatical consideration and interpretation of legal norms. Furthermore, an entire block of logical methods was used, including classification (upon creating a complete classification and structuring of scientific hypotheses and assumptions), extrapolation, induction and deduction, analogy, abstraction, comparison.
